Database Package

Go Version GoDoc

Comprehensive database management with GORM ORM integration and generic Key-Value store abstraction.

AI Disclaimer (EU AI Act Article 50.4): AI assistance was used solely for testing, documentation, and bug resolution under human supervision.


Table of Contents


Overview

The database package collection provides two complementary database paradigms:

  1. GORM Package - Relational database support with ORM
  2. KV Packages - Generic Key-Value store abstraction
Design Philosophy
  • Abstraction: Clean interfaces hiding implementation complexity
  • Type Safety: Leverage Go generics for compile-time safety
  • Performance: Efficient connection pooling and caching
  • Observability: Built-in monitoring and health checks
  • Flexibility: Support multiple databases and storage backends

Key Features

GORM Package
Feature Description
Multi-DB Support MySQL, PostgreSQL, SQLite, SQL Server
Connection Pooling Configurable pool settings (idle, max, lifetime)
Logger Integration golib/logger integration with log levels
Context Support Full context.Context for cancellation/deadlines
Monitoring Health checks and connection status
Config Validation Struct validation with go-playground/validator
Thread-Safe Safe for concurrent use
Key-Value Packages
Package Purpose
kvtypes Type definitions and interfaces
kvdriver Database driver abstraction
kvitem Individual key-value item operations
kvmap Map-based operations
kvtable Table-level operations

GORM Package

Supported Databases
Database Driver CGO Required Status
MySQL gorm.io/driver/mysql No ✅ Supported
PostgreSQL gorm.io/driver/postgres No ✅ Supported
SQLite gorm.io/driver/sqlite Yes ✅ Supported
SQL Server gorm.io/driver/sqlserver No ✅ Supported
Installation
go get github.com/nabbar/golib/database/gorm

# Install database driver
go get -u gorm.io/driver/mysql        # MySQL
go get -u gorm.io/driver/postgres     # PostgreSQL
go get -u gorm.io/driver/sqlite       # SQLite (requires CGO)
go get -u gorm.io/driver/sqlserver    # SQL Server
Configuration
type Config struct {
    Driver               Driver          // Database driver (MySQL, PostgreSQL, etc.)
    Name                 string          // Connection name/identifier
    DSN                  string          // Data Source Name
    
    // Connection Pool
    EnableConnectionPool bool            // Enable connection pooling
    PoolMaxIdleConns    int              // Max idle connections
    PoolMaxOpenConns    int              // Max open connections  
    PoolMaxConnLifetime time.Duration    // Max connection lifetime
    PoolMaxConnIdleTime time.Duration    // Max connection idle time
    
    // GORM Options
    SkipDefaultTransaction bool          // Skip default transaction
    PrepareStmt           bool           // Prepare statements
    DisableAutomaticPing  bool           // Disable automatic ping
    
    // Logger
    LogLevel              logger.LogLevel // GORM log level
    LogThreshold          time.Duration   // Slow query threshold
}
Quick Start
import (
    "log"
    libgorm "github.com/nabbar/golib/database/gorm"
)

func main() {
    // Configure database
    cfg := &libgorm.Config{
        Driver: libgorm.DriverMysql,
        Name:   "mydb",
        DSN:    "user:pass@tcp(localhost:3306)/dbname?charset=utf8mb4",
        EnableConnectionPool: true,
        PoolMaxIdleConns:     10,
        PoolMaxOpenConns:     100,
    }
    
    // Create database instance
    db, err := libgorm.New(cfg)
    if err != nil {
        log.Fatal(err)
    }
    defer db.Close()
    
    // Get GORM DB
    gormDB := db.GetDB()
    
    // Use GORM as usual
    type User struct {
        ID   uint
        Name string
    }
    gormDB.AutoMigrate(&User{})
    gormDB.Create(&User{Name: "Alice"})
}
Monitoring
import (
    libgorm "github.com/nabbar/golib/database/gorm"
    montps "github.com/nabbar/golib/monitor/types"
)

// Register health check
func setupMonitoring(db libgorm.Database, pool montps.Pool) {
    monitor := db.Monitor(context.Background())
    
    pool.RegisterPool("database", func(ctx context.Context) (bool, error) {
        return monitor.IsRunning(), nil
    })
}
Context Management
// With context cancellation
ctx, cancel := context.WithTimeout(context.Background(), 5*time.Second)
defer cancel()

// Query with context
var users []User
result := db.GetDB().WithContext(ctx).Find(&users)
if result.Error != nil {
    log.Printf("Query error: %v", result.Error)
}

Performance

GORM Package

Connection Pooling:

  • Idle Connections: Reused for new queries (minimal overhead)
  • Max Open Connections: Prevents database overload
  • Connection Lifetime: Automatic recycling of stale connections

Benchmarks (MySQL):

Operation Time Notes
Simple Query ~500µs With connection pool
Insert ~1ms Single record
Batch Insert (100) ~50ms Using CreateInBatches
Transaction ~2ms Begin/Commit overhead
Connection Open ~5ms First connection (one-time)

Benchmarks on localhost MySQL 8.0, AMD64

Key-Value Packages

Generic Overhead:

  • Zero runtime overhead (generics compiled away)
  • Type safety at compile time
  • Inlining of generic functions

Best Practices

GORM
  1. Use Connection Pooling
cfg.EnableConnectionPool = true
cfg.PoolMaxIdleConns = 10
cfg.PoolMaxOpenConns = 100
  1. Set Connection Lifetimes
cfg.PoolMaxConnLifetime = time.Hour
cfg.PoolMaxConnIdleTime = 10 * time.Minute
  1. Use Contexts
ctx, cancel := context.WithTimeout(context.Background(), 5*time.Second)
defer cancel()
db.GetDB().WithContext(ctx).Find(&users)
  1. Handle Errors
result := db.GetDB().Create(&user)
if result.Error != nil {
    log.Printf("Error: %v", result.Error)
}
  1. Close Connections
defer db.Close()
KV Packages
  1. Use Generics for Type Safety
// Type-safe
users := kvitem.New[string, User](driver, "users")

// Avoid any
items := kvitem.New[string, any](driver, "data") // Less safe
  1. Handle Context Cancellation
ctx, cancel := context.WithTimeout(context.Background(), 2*time.Second)
defer cancel()
item.Set(ctx, key, value)
